Adobe Pushes To Bring Broadcast TV Online

Adobe is releasing Project Primetime to beta today. It’s the company’s effort to streamline the process of bringing broadcast television to IP and connected devices. Right now, the process of getting content from broadcast to the web or to connected devices — including phones, tablets, set-top boxes and game consoles — is a painful one. This is the problem Adobe wants to solve with Project Primetime, which it bills the “first fully integrated video technology platform for publishing and monetizing TV across any Web-connected device.”

Adobe Bridges Gap From TV To Online Video

Adobe today will release a series of advancements for Project Primetime that supports TV ad content across connected devices. The new offering, Primetime Simulcast, allows media companies to simultaneously broadcast traditional channels online with dynamically inserted ads across devices.
